Prayagraj district, formerly known as Allahabad district, [2] is the most populous district in the Indian state of Uttar Pradesh. Prayagraj city is the district headquarters of this district. The District is divided into blocks within tehsils .

Prayagraj city from Civil Lines. Formerly known as Cannington [3] and Canning Town, [2] it is the central business district of Prayagraj and is famous for its urban setting, gridiron plan [4] roads and high rise buildings.
Prayagraj (/ ˈ p r eɪ ə ˌ ɡ r ɑː dʒ, ˈ p r aɪ ə-/; ISO: Prayāgarāja), formerly called Allahabad, is a metropolis in the Indian state of Uttar Pradesh. [8] [9] It is the administrative headquarters of the Prayagraj district, the most populous district in the state and 13th most populous district in India and the Prayagraj division.

Parts of the western areas of Allahabad district were carved out to create a new district named Kaushambi. At the same time, Pratapgarh district, that falls in the Awadh region, was included in the Allahabad division. Since 2000, Prayagraj division consists of the following districts:- Prayagraj; Fatehpur; Kaushambi; Pratapgarh
